LaMelo Ball dazzles in return to court as Charlotte Hornets rout Pistons

The LaMelo Ball campaign for Rookie of the Year is officially back on.

The Charlotte Hornets point guard dazzled in Saturday's 107-84 win over the Detroit Pistons, his first game action in six weeks while recovering from a fractured right wrist.

Ball finished with 11 points, eight assists and seven rebounds and Charlotte outscored Detroit by 19 points in the 28 minutes he was on the floor.

It didn't take long for the 19-year old to make his impact felt as he found Miles Bridges with an assist just 21 seconds into the night.
